Utilisation of growth monitoring and promotion services and associated factors among mothers of children younger than 2 years in Gondar Zuria District, northwest Ethiopia: a community-based, cross-sectional study

Por: Belew · A. K. · Worku · N. · Gelaye · K. A. · Gonete · K. A. · Tamir Hunegnaw · M. · Muhammad · E. A. · Astale · T. · Mitike · G. · Abebe · Z.
Objective

The study aimed to assess the utilisation of growth monitoring and promotion services and the associated factors among mothers of children under 2 years old in Gondar Zuria District, northwest Ethiopia.

Design

Community-based, cross-sectional study.

Setting

The study was conducted in Gondar Zuria District, Central Gondar Zone. Data collection was conducted from 10 March to 5 April 2022.

Participants

576 mother–child pairs, recruited via a multistage, stratified random sampling technique.

Outcome measures and analysis

Utilisation of growth monitoring and promotion services was the outcome of the study. Data were entered into Epi Info V.7 and exported to Statistical Package for the Social Sciences V.24.0 for further analysis. Both bivariable and multivariable logistic regression analyses were used to identify factors associated with utilisation of growth monitoring services. A p value less than 0.05 was considered significant for the outcome variable.

Results

The utilisation of growth monitoring and promotion services among children aged 0–23 months was 26.6% (95% CI 22.9, 30.2). Health centre delivery (adjusted OR (AOR)=1.56; 95% CI 1.02, 2.68), postnatal care visits (AOR=3.13; 95% CI 1.99, 4.90), regular growth monitoring and promotion sessions (AOR=6.53; 95% CI 2.43, 9.34), and wealth status (AOR=5.98; 95% CI 3.09, 10.58) were significantly associated with utilisation of growth monitoring and promotion services.

Conclusion

Less than one in three children aged 0–23 months saw utilisation of growth monitoring and promotion services in the study setting. Birthplace, postnatal care follow-up, regular growth promotion and monitoring sessions, and wealth status were associated with utilisation of growth monitoring and promotion services. Enhancing skilled birth delivery, promoting postnatal care follow-up and expanding the availability of growth monitoring and promotion outreach sites could be useful to improve the utilisation of growth monitoring and promotion services.

Potential drug-drug interaction and its determinants among patients with cancer receiving chemotherapy in oncology centres of Northwest Ethiopia: an institutional-based cross-sectional study

Por: Wondm · S. A. · Tamene · F. B. · Gubae · K. · Dagnew · S. B. · Worku · A. A. · Belachew · E. A.
Objective

The study was conducted to assess potential drug–drug interactions (PDDIs) and its determinants among patients with cancer receiving chemotherapy.

Design and setting

An institutional-based cross-sectional study was used. This study was conducted from 1 June 2021 to 15 December 2021, in Northwest Ethiopia oncology centres.

Participants

All eligible patients with cancer received a combination of chemotherapy.

Outcomes

The prevalence and severity of PDDIs were evaluated using three drug interaction databases. Characteristics of participants were presented, arranged and summarised using descriptive statistics. The predictors and outcome variables were examined using logistic regression. The cut-off point was a p value of 0.05.

Results

Of 422 patients included in the study, 304 patients were exposed to at least one PDDI with a prevalence of 72.1% (95 % CI: 68% to 76%) using three drug interaction databases. There were varied reports of the severity of PDDI among databases, but the test agreement using the kappa index was 0.57 (95% CI: 0.52 to 0.62, p=0.0001) which is interpreted as a moderate agreement among three databases. Conclusion

The main finding of this study is the high prevalence of PDDI, signifying the need for strict patient monitoring for PDDIs among patients with cancer receiving chemotherapy. We suggest the use of at least three drug databases for quality screening. Patients with an age ≥50 years old, polypharmacy and comorbidity were significantly associated with PDDIs. The establishment of oncology clinical pharmacists and computerised reminder mechanisms for PDDIs through drug utilisation review is suggested.
